Canon SD970 IS vs Olympus FE-45 Physical Comparison

In case you're intending to lug around your camera often, you should consider its weight and size. The Canon SD970 IS comes with physical measurements of 96mm x 57mm x 26mm (3.8" x 2.2" x 1.0") and a weight of 160 grams (0.35 lbs) while the Olympus FE-45 has specifications of 94mm x 62mm x 23mm (3.7" x 2.4" x 0.9") along with a weight of 142 grams (0.31 lbs).

Canon SD970 IS vs Olympus FE-45 Sensor Comparison

Oftentimes, it can be tough to visualize the gap between sensor measurements just by checking specifications. The visual underneath may give you a far better sense of the sensor sizing in the SD970 IS and FE-45.

To sum up, both the cameras provide the same sensor dimensions albeit different megapixels. You can count on the Canon SD970 IS to resolve greater detail using its extra 2MP. Higher resolution can also help you crop pictures more aggressively.
